Duofold and 51: The Parker Pens That Ended World War 2
This is the tale of two Parker fountain pens that made history. A Parker Duofold signed the armistice with Japan and a Parker 51 signed the end of the war in Europe. Today I have two Parkers on loan; a 1988 Parker Duofold Centennial and a 1954 Parker 51. I talk about the history of the pens, their parts and features, and measurements, and then do a writing sample.
